Description
A pair of two-colour gold cufflinks by Fabergé, c.1880-1913, each triangular plate with an applied silver crown set with rose cut diamonds and cabochon rubies, over a blue guilloché enamel ground, within a laurel wreath surround, linked to a reeded gold terminal with rose cut diamond ribbon decoration. Signed Fabergé, maker’s mark A*H for August Frederik Hollming, 1880-1913, 56 zolotnik hallmark for 14ct gold. 11.71g Provenance: Maurice 'Dick' Turpin, Barons Keep, London W14. Condition Report:In fair condition.Marked on back plate and terminal.Gas bubbles to enamel, visible under 10x magnification.Light cracking to the enamel at the corners.Surface scratches and marks commensurate with age.
